Ground Rod Driving Head

Ground rod driving heads are used during installation to protect threaded ground rods from damage while being driven into the ground.

Key Features

  • Protects rod threads from damage
  • High-strength hardened steel construction
  • Reusable design
  • Compatible with threaded couplers
  • Suitable for manual or power hammer installation

Ground Rod Driving Heads are specialized installation tools designed to protect the top of threaded ground rods during driving. They absorb the impact force from hammers or power tools, preventing deformation, thread damage, or “mushrooming” of the rod.

Typically manufactured from hardened steel, these driving heads are engineered for high impact resistance and durability. They are used together with threaded couplers to allow multiple rods to be driven sequentially into the ground.

Driving heads are reusable and essential for maintaining the integrity of grounding systems during installation, especially in deep or hard soil conditions.
